Transaction 16343aea9f4e1eccd683e33332fc56f95c92a66a5dad429a19fab6ff2af5467e

1 Input
2 Outputs
  • 16343aea9f4e1eccd683e33332fc56f95c92a66a5dad429a19fab6ff2af5467e:0
  • value  296187
    address  1MR75FxLWTLkC8mpCY3JzjmQb4fNo6R2FN
  • 16343aea9f4e1eccd683e33332fc56f95c92a66a5dad429a19fab6ff2af5467e:1
  • value  2917813
    address  15NUU6WSsdokarB654Apt8YjHyNsb8EDZL